Timeless Colonial Elegance
The architectural design of Rosewood Luang Prabang captures the essence of French colonial influence, with high ceilings, wooden shutters, and spacious verandas that invite the gentle Mekong breeze. Each suite is a masterclass in combining historical grandeur with modern comfort, featuring handpicked furnishings, delicate silks, and local artwork that tell the story of Lao heritage. Guests can unwind on their private terraces overlooking manicured gardens, sipping a refreshing herbal tea while the soft murmur of the river provides a calming soundtrack.
Culinary Journey Through Laos
Dining at Rosewood Luang Prabang is an experience that transcends mere sustenance. The hotel’s signature restaurant showcases traditional Lao flavors elevated by contemporary techniques. From the aromatic lemongrass-infused grilled fish to the subtly spiced laap salad, every dish is an invitation to explore the region’s culinary richness. Guests can also enjoy bespoke cooking classes, where local chefs share their secrets for preparing authentic Lao delicacies, allowing visitors to take a piece of Luang Prabang home with them.
Riverside Serenity and Wellness
One of the most enchanting aspects of the hotel is its riverside setting. Guests can take leisurely boat rides along the Mekong at sunrise, observing monks in saffron robes collecting alms—a daily ritual that epitomizes the spiritual heartbeat of the city. For those seeking rejuvenation, the Rosewood’s wellness sanctuary offers holistic treatments inspired by traditional Lao healing practices. From herbal compress massages to meditation sessions overlooking the river, the spa provides a sanctuary of calm where body and mind are harmoniously renewed.

Q: Are there other luxury hotels nearby worth considering?
A: Yes, options include Amantaka, renowned for its refined heritage-inspired suites, and Belmond La Résidence Phou Vao, which offers panoramic views of the city and surrounding mountains. Both provide alternative experiences of Luang Prabang’s luxury hospitality while preserving its rich cultural essence.
